  • A context-sensitive systems approach for understanding and enabling ecosystem service realization in cities
  • 2021
  • Ingår i: Ecology and Society. - : Resilience Alliance, Inc.. - 1708-3087. ; 26:2
  • Tidskriftsartikel (refereegranskat)abstract
    • Understanding opportunities as well as constraints for people to benefit from and take care of urban nature is an important step toward more sustainable cities. In order to explore, engage, and enable strategies to improve urban quality of life, we combine a social-ecological-technological systems framework with a flexible methodological approach to urban studies. The framework focuses on context dependencies in the flow and distribution of ecosystem service benefits within cities. The shared conceptual system framework supports a clear positioning of individual cases and integration of multiple methods, while still allowing for flexibility for aligning with local circumstances and ensuring context-relevant knowledge. To illustrate this framework, we draw on insights from a set of exploratory case studies used to develop and test how the framework could guide research design and synthesis across multiple heterogeneous cases. Relying on transdisciplinary multi- and mixed methods research designs, our approach seeks to both enable within-case analyses and support and gradually build a cumulative understanding across cases and city contexts. Finally, we conclude by discussing key questions about green and blue infrastructure and its contributions to urban quality of life that the approach can help address, as well as remaining knowledge gaps both in our understanding of urban systems and of the methodological approaches we use to fill these gaps.

  • Valuing individual characteristics and the multifunctionality of urban green spaces : The integration of sociotope mapping and hedonic pricing
  • 2019
  • Ingår i: PLOS ONE. - : Public Library of Science (PLoS). - 1932-6203. ; 14:3
  • Tidskriftsartikel (refereegranskat)abstract
    • We categorize Stockholm's urban green spaces according to the use values and social meanings they support, based on a sociotope mapping, and estimate their impact on property prices with a hedonic pricing model. The approach allows us to identify the most and least desired green space characteristics (attributes) and to assess the willingness to pay for the multifunctionality of green spaces. To do this, we test the following hypotheses, each with a separate hedonic pricing model: .The proximity of all green space characteristics increases the property prices, but the specific monetary value of these characteristics differs; . the multifunctionality of green spaces is well recognized and highly valued by real estate buyers. We find partial support for the first hypothesis: the green space attributes of aesthetics, social activity and nature seem to be desired by real estate buyers, whereas physical activity and play seem not to be desired. We also find support for the second hypothesis: the higher the number of characteristics an urban green space has, the stronger its impact on property prices. This study furthers the discussion on the economic value of urban green spaces by assigning monetary value to their perceived character and use values. In doing so, it highlights the need to understand green spaces both as ecological features and social constructs.

  • Popular but exclusive : How can lower socio-economic status groups win access to urban green spaces?
  • 2023
  • Ingår i: Geoforum. - 0016-7185 .- 1872-9398. ; 143
  • Tidskriftsartikel (refereegranskat)abstract
    • Territorial conflicts related to the use of urban green spaces typically result from conflicting preferences and institutions not being able to account for the equitable distribution of benefits. Our study focuses on the value conflicts and contestations around using an urban green space as a “social good” and the political processes of defining what makes it “good.” It investigates the institutional setting and the preferences of 415 forest users in a series of entertainment events organized in a large municipal forest (Lagiewniki) in Lodz, Poland. The low socio-economic status group benefited at the cost of the high socio-economic group, whose members typically chose to change their routes in the forest to avoid the nuisance related to these events. The fact that the lower socio-economic status group benefited seems to have been an unplanned side effect of leasing the deteriorating site (to reduce municipal costs) to a company that chose to pick a low-hanging fruit and not invest in developing the site but only cater to the less picky clientele. The local authorities responsible for leasing the site turned a blind eye to the various nuisances caused by these events and disregarded local conservation provisions. We put this case in the context of the “lumpengeography of capital” (Walker, 1978), which suggests that due to the relative scarcity of capital and the abundance of green spaces, some areas remain in a stage of disinvestment, perhaps only temporarily awaiting the next wave of capitalist redevelopment.

  • The thorny path toward greening : unintended consequences, trade-offs, and constraints in green and blue infrastructure planning, implementation, and management
  • 2021
  • Ingår i: Ecology and Society. - : Resilience Alliance, Inc.. - 1708-3087. ; 26:2
  • Tidskriftsartikel (refereegranskat)abstract
    • Urban green and blue space interventions may bring about unintended consequences, involving trade-offs between the different land uses, and indeed, between the needs of different urban inhabitants, land users, and owners. Such trade-offs include choices between green/blue and non-green/blue projects, between broader land sparing vs. land sharing patterns, between satisfying the needs of the different inhabitants, but also between different ways of arranging the green and blue spaces. We analyze investment and planning initiatives in six case-study cities related to green and blue infrastructure (GBI) through the lens of a predefined set of questions an analytical framework based on the assumption that the flows of benefits from GBI to urban inhabitants and other stakeholders are mediated by three filters: infrastructures, institutions, and perceptions. The paper builds on the authors' own knowledge and experience with the analyzed case-study cities and beyond, a literature overview, a review of the relevant city documents, and interviews with key informants. The case studies indicate examples of initiatives that were intended to make GBI benefits available and accessible to urban inhabitants, in recognition of GBI as spaces with diverse functionality. Some case studies provide examples of trade-offs in trying to plan and design a green space for multiple private and public interests in densely built-up areas. The unintended consequences most typically resulted from the underappreciation of the complexity of social-ecological systems and more specifically the complexity of the involved infrastructures, institutions, and perceptions. The most important challenges addressed in the paper include trade-offs between the different ways of satisfying the residents' different needs related to the benefits from ecosystem services, ensuring proper recognition of the inhabitants' needs and perceptions, ecogentrification, caveats related to the formalization of informal spaces, and the need to consider temporal dynamics and cross-scale approaches that compromise different goals at different geographical scales.

  • Greenery in urban morphology : a comparative analysis of differences in urban green space accessibility for various urban structures across European cities
  • 2022
  • Ingår i: Ecology and Society. - 1708-3087. ; 27:3
  • Tidskriftsartikel (refereegranskat)abstract
    • The understanding of urban social-ecological systems requires integrated and interdisciplinary methods. This paper explores differences in the accessibility of urban green spaces (UGS) based on urban morphology. In contrast to other comparative analyses that followed simplified quantification of UGS provision and/or omitted the impact of morphological properties of urban space, this study proposes three improvements. First, it uses the share of UGS in the service area of 300 m walking distance around each residential building in a city as a measure of UGS provision. Second, it includes the potential physical accessibility of UGS as warranted by key actors, such as owners or managers, who decide whether UGS are open or not to potential users. Third, it links UGS accessibility and heterogeneous urban structures. We developed a mixed-methods analysis that combines multiple data sources regarding UGS, the spatial distribution of residential buildings, and street networks. We conducted our analysis in five case-study cities (Barcelona, Halle, Lodz, Oslo, and Stockholm). Our findings suggest that the urban structures where the human–environment interaction transformed the space (such as in the core city areas) are characterized by limited UGS in the service area. Urban structures that are less transformed by human activity (especially suburbia) have the highest share of selected UGS in the service area. In addition, even if the share of UGS in the service area is high, many of them might have limited physical accessibility. In the broader sense, this highlights that social-ecological processes are linked to urban form and cannot be separated in an analysis. Therefore, social-ecological systems could be better understood through the lens of urban morphology.

  • Valuing access to urban greenspace using non-linear distance decay in hedonic property pricing
  • 2022
  • Ingår i: Ecosystem Services. - : Elsevier BV. - 2212-0416. ; 53
  • Tidskriftsartikel (refereegranskat)abstract
    • Modelling walking distance enables the observation of non-linearities in hedonic property pricing of accessibility to greenspace. We test a penalized spline spatial error model (PS-SEM), which has two distinctive features. First, the PS-SEM controls for the presence of a spatially autocorrelated error term. Second, the PS-SEM allows for continuous non-linear distance decay of the property price premium as a function of walking distance to greenspaces. As a result, compared with traditional spatial econometric methods, the PS-SEM has the advantage that data determines the functional form of the distance decay of the implicit price for greenspace accessibility. Our PS-SEM results from Oslo, Norway, suggest that the implicit price for greenspace access is highly non-linear in walking distance, with the functional form varying for different types of greenspaces. Our results caution against using simple linear distances and assumptions of log or stepwise buffer-based distance decay in property prices relative to pedestrian network distance to urban amenities. The observed heterogeneity in the implicit property prices for walking distance to greenspace also provides a general caution against using non-spatial hedonic pricing models when aggregating values of greenspace amenities for policy analysis or urban ecosystem accounting purposes.
